Types of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g
There are various types of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g, catering to different skills, experience levels, and interests. Some common types of housekeeping jobs in the country include:
- Hotel housekeeping: responsible for maintaining the cleanliness and organization of hotel rooms, common areas, and public spaces.
- Office housekeeping: involves cleaning and maintaining office buildings, including reception areas, meeting rooms, and individual workspaces.
- Residential housekeeping: provides housekeeping services for private residences, including cleaning, laundry, and organization.
- Special event housekeeping: involves cleaning and preparing venues for special events, such as weddings, conferences, and parties.
Requirements and Qualifications for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g
To be eligible for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g, candidates typically require a clean police record, a valid work permit, and a minimum of one year’s experience in a related field. Some employers may also require candidates to have a diploma or certification in hospitality or a related field.
Language skills are also essential for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g, particularly proficiency in Luxembourgish, French, and German. Many employers require candidates to have a strong command of both written and spoken language skills.
Additionally, candidates may need to undergo a medical examination and provide proof of health insurance before commencing employment.
Salary and Benefits for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g
The salary and benefits for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g vary depending on the employer, job type, and level of experience. However, on average, housekeeping staff in Luxembourg can expect to earn a salary ranging from €25,000 to €40,000 per annum, plus benefits such as health insurance, paid time off, and meal allowances.
Some employers may also offer additional benefits, such as bonuses, training opportunities, and career advancement prospects. For example, some luxury hotels in Luxembourg may offer their housekeeping staff the opportunity to earn tips or bonuses based on customer satisfaction.
It’s worth noting that salaries and benefits for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g may be higher for candidates with specialized skills or experience, such as those with a background in hospitality or a related field.

Discover Top Housekeeping Jobs in Luxembourg for Foreigners: FAQs
What are the requirements to work as a housekeeper in Luxembourg?
To work as a housekeeper in Luxembourg, you typically need a valid work permit, a clean police record, and proficiency in either French or Luxembourgish (the official languages) or German. Employers may also require specific certifications or qualifications. Some housekeeping positions may require prior experience, especially in high-end households or luxury settings.
What kind of qualifications or certifications are required for housekeeping jobs in Luxembourg?
While not always mandatory, qualifications like the International Housekeeping Certification or the European Chambermaid Certification can be beneficial when applying for housekeeping jobs in Luxembourg. Additionally, having a first aid certification or experience in specialized areas such as event planning or interior design can also increase your job prospects.
How can foreigners find housekeeping jobs in Luxembourg?
Foreigners can find housekeeping jobs in Luxembourg through various channels, including recruitment agencies specializing in domestic work, job portals like Indeed, LinkedIn, and Glassdoor, and local classifieds. Networking with expat communities, joining social media groups focused on domestic work, and visiting local job fairs can also be effective ways to find employment.

How long does it take to obtain a work permit for housekeeping jobs in Luxembourg?
The processing time for a work permit in Luxembourg can vary depending on the type of application and the relevant authorities. Generally, it takes around 1-3 months to obtain a standard work permit. For more complex cases or specialized occupations, the processing time may be longer. It’s essential to check with the relevant authorities and recruitment agencies for the most up-to-date information.
